Before you buy another organizer, decoration, kitchen gadget, or “must-have” for your home, ask yourself one simple question: does this item truly deserve a place in your life? This Japanese-inspired approach to intentional living can completely change the way you shop, organize, and think about your space. 🏡 In this video, you’ll discover a simple rule for stopping impulse purchases before they become clutter. You’ll learn why empty space has value, why buying more storage doesn’t always solve the real problem, and the powerful questions to ask before allowing anything new into your home: Where will it live? What problem will it solve? What will it replace? 🌿 This isn’t about owning nothing or creating a perfect minimalist house. It’s about building a calmer home where every object has a purpose, your rooms are easier to maintain, and your money goes toward things you genuinely value.
